KB ID 0001476 Problem When attempting to connect to a Cisco ASA firewall via SSH you see the following error; The first key-exchange algorithm supported by the server is diffie-hellman-group1-sha1, which is below the configured warning threshold. Do you want to continue with this connection? Clicking ‘Yes’ will let you connect. Solution When connected, execute the following commands; conf t ssh key-exchange group...
